Unusual Pair Antique English Silver Plate Chamber Sticks by James Dixon and Sons

1900 - 1920
Sold by Puckerings
Description

A smart pair of silver plated chambersticks with square bases and figural handles.

They have removable drip trays, the makers mark can be seen inside each candle receptacle for the well renowned silversmith, James Dixon and Sons.

Excellent condition with minor wear commensurate with age. 5" including handle x 4 1/2" x 2 3/4" tall.
